LightScalpel CO2 lasers are used in several medical specialties, including oral surgery, dentistry, plastic and reconstructive surgery, dermatology, ophthalmology, otorhinolaryngology, podiatry, gynecology, neurosurgery, urology, and general surgery. When compared to conventional surgery, LightScalpel laser treatment results in minimal to no bleeding, little to no swelling or discomfort, a reduced risk of infection, and better cosmetic outcomes. You want a provider that:

✅ Works as a team with other providers, a.k.a lactation consultants, bodyworkers, feeding therapists, speech-language pathologists, and myofunctional therapists

✅ Cares about before AND what happens after

✅ Sets your kid up on a real aftercare routine and therapy

✅ Never rush or pressure you

✅ Have real experience with infants/kids specifically

And please, never let anyone rush you. You’re allowed to ask every question until you feel sure.

When it comes to frenectomies, there are many types of lasers to choose from. At Thomas Family Dental, we’re proud to be using LightScalpel, which stands head and shoulders above the rest. 🔝

Our LightScalpel laser can achieve a level of accuracy far beyond typical diode lasers, which allows Dr. Thomas to take an extremely conservative approach. This means we only remove as much tissue as needed, which in turn promotes faster healing and reduces bleeding, pain, and swelling significantly! ⭐️
